Changes in the system of electronic administration of VAT

The Cabinet of Ministers of Ukraine changed the Order of electronic administration of VAT by adopting the regulation, dated 04.02.2015 N82.

The document, in particular, established that the system of electronic administration of the tax is introduced by stages:

  • During the transition period (until July 1, 2015 or other date determined by a certain decision of the Verkhovna Rada of Ukraine on the reduction of this period) - in a text mode;
  • On mentioned date - on a permanent basis.

The amount of tax, for which the taxpayer has the right to register the tax invoices and / or calculations ofcorrecting, may be increased by the taxpayer to include the amount of outstanding balances of tax, declared for budgetary compensation for the reporting (tax) periods till February 1, 2015.

This decision should be noticed by the taxpayer in an application, which is submitted as part of the tax return for the reporting (tax) period (during which it was made) after February, 1, 2015.

The State Fiscal Service, after the cameral tax audit of mentioned tax return, automatically increases the amount of tax for which the taxpayer has the right to register the tax invoices and / or calculations ofcorrecting for the appropriate amount, and informs the taxpayer about the amount of increase by email upon his request.

The amount of such increase should be noted by the taxpayer in the tax credit of the tax return for the reporting (tax) period during which it was made.
